>>Hardware requirements
>>
>>The IBM 11a/b/g Wireless LAN Mini PCI Adapter is supported on the
>>following IBM systems, in select wireless-upgradable models:
>>
>>System name Machine type
>>
>>
>>
>>T40 2373, 2374, 2378
>>X31 2672, 2673, 2884
>>R40 PM 2722, 2723, 2724,
>> 2897
>>R40 Cel/P4M 2681, 2682, 2683,
>> 2896
>>
>>Notes:
>>
>> * Customers who purchase select ThinkPad T40, R40, and X31
>> models ? with integrated 802.11b wireless Mini PCI adapters
>> and UltraConnect antenna ? may upgrade their systems to
>> 802.11a or 802.11g functionality with the new IBM 11a/b/g
>> Wireless LAN Mini PCI Adapter.
>>===>* ThinkPad models with integrated 802.11a/b functionality may
>>===> not be upgraded with the 11a/b/g Wireless LAN Mini PCI
>>===> Adapter.
>>
>>Software requirements: One of the following Windows? operating systems:
>>
>> * 2000
>> * XP
>> * 98 SE
>> * NT 4.0, ThinkPad platform
>>
>>Compatibility: Some configurations may not be compatible.
